When we talk about lures, we
inevitably allude to the different
colours available on the market and
everyone has preferences at this
level. However, the new UV coating
innovation is changing the way we
see colour altogether.
Scientific studies taught us a few decades ago that when light enters the water,
the colours with the longest waves are absorbed and appear to gradually
turn black. The general rule of thumb is that the colour red is almost completely
absorbed in the first 4 to 6 meters deep. Then, orange remains visible until 9
to 12 meters and yellow until 18 to 21 meters. As for green and the blue, they
remain visible almost as deep as light itself can penetrate.
